What Is a Cybersecurity Risk Assessment?
A cybersecurity risk assessment is a systematic evaluation of an organization’s IT infrastructure, policies, and procedures to identify potential security risks. The goal is to determine where vulnerabilities exist, assess their impact, and implement strategies to mitigate them. By conducting regular risk assessments, businesses in Portland can stay ahead of cyber threats and ensure compliance with industry regulations.
Cybersecurity risk assessments involve:
- Identifying assets: Understanding which systems, data, and networks need protection.
- Assessing threats: recognizing potential risks such as phishing attacks, malware, and insider threats.
- Evaluating vulnerabilities: pointing out weak points in software, hardware, and security protocols.
- Analyzing risk impact: determining how security breaches could affect business operations.
- Implementing security measures: applying solutions to reduce risks and enhance cybersecurity resilience.

Key Steps in Conducting a Cybersecurity Risk Assessment
If your Portland business has never conducted a cybersecurity risk assessment, here’s how to get started:
Inventory Your IT Assets
List all devices, servers, applications, and databases within your organization. Identify which systems hold sensitive data and require the highest level of protection.Identify Potential Threats
Analyze the types of cyber threats that could impact your business. These may include phishing attacks, insider threats, malware infections, or data breaches.Assess Vulnerabilities
Perform penetration testing and vulnerability scans to uncover weaknesses in your IT infrastructure. Common vulnerabilities include outdated software, weak passwords, and misconfigured security settings.Evaluate Risk Impact
Determine how a security breach would affect different aspects of your business, including financial loss, operational downtime, legal consequences, and damage to customer trust.Develop and Implement Security Controls
Once vulnerabilities are identified, put security measures in place to address them. This may include:- Upgrade firewalls and antivirus software
- Implementing multi-factor authentication (MFA)
- Enhancing employee cybersecurity training
- Regularly updating software and security patches
- Creating an incident response plan for handling cyber threats
Monitor and Review Continuously
Cybersecurity is not a one-time process. Conduct regular risk assessments to adapt to new threats and refine your security strategies. Many businesses partner with Portland cybersecurity service providers to ensure ongoing protection.
